EP2C35F484C6 Overview
A Field-Programmable Gate Array (FPGA) is a type of programmable logic device (PLD) that allows hardware designers to implement arbitrary digital logic functions via a configuration bitstream loaded into on-chip SRAM. FPGAs sit within the broader hierarchy of integrated circuits: programmable logic device -> FPGA -> programmable logic -> digital IC -> semiconductor. They differ from ASICs in that they are reprogrammable after manufacture, and from CPLDs in that they contain much larger amounts of distributed and block memory plus dedicated multiplier blocks.
The Cyclone II architecture integrates embedded 18 x 18 multipliers (35 total), M4K RAM blocks (105 total, 4 Kbit each), and a global clock network with up to 16 PLLs for flexible clock management. Each logic element (LE) contains a 4-input look-up table, a programmable register, and a carry chain, supporting efficient implementation of arithmetic, register, and state-machine logic at speeds up to 250 MHz internal operation. Configuration is supported via active serial (AS), passive serial (PS), and JTAG modes using the dedicated configuration pins.

Video Processing and Image Pipeline
The EP2C35F484C6 is well matched to mid-resolution video processing where its 33,216 logic elements and 483,840 bits of embedded RAM provide enough capacity for line buffers and color-space conversion. The 35 dedicated 18x18 multipliers handle real-time pixel-rate arithmetic such as scaling, deinterlacing, and motion compensation without consuming general-purpose fabric. Placed on the video capture board between the sensor/decoder and the back-end processor, the FPGA can run a standard ITU-R BT.656 pipeline at 27 MHz or a 720p60 stream at 74.25 MHz with margin on the -6 speed grade. Its 322 user I/O pins allow direct connection to multiple parallel camera inputs and DDR memory buses. Compared with newer Cyclone IV/V devices, EP2C35F484C6 trades higher static power for substantially lower unit cost in mature consumer video products.

Industrial Motor Control
Industrial motor control loops require deterministic microsecond-scale response that the EP2C35F484C6 delivers through its 16 global clock networks and four PLLs, supporting multi-axis PWM generation at frequencies above 100 kHz. The 322 user I/O pins accommodate multiple encoder inputs, Hall sensor arrays, and gate-driver interfaces for three-phase IGBT/MOSFET bridges on a single FPGA, replacing multiple dedicated MCU+ASIC stacks. Logic capacity of 33,216 LEs is sufficient for field-oriented control (FOC) state machines, SVPWM modulators, and current-loop PID at rates up to 20 kHz per axis. The 0 to +85 C commercial temperature range covers most indoor cabinet installations, while the industrial-grade EP2C35F484I6N drop-in variant handles outdoor or factory-floor environments.

Embedded DSP and FIR Filter Banks
Multi-channel audio processing, software-defined radio basebands, and seismic acquisition systems leverage the EP2C35F484C6's 35 hardware 18x18 multipliers to implement FIR and IIR filter banks at sample rates well above 10 MHz. The 18-bit multiplier width supports fixed-point DSP kernels in audio and baseband processing, and the M4K memory blocks can be configured as coefficient ROM tables that are accessed in parallel with each multiply-accumulate operation. 322 user I/O pins allow multiple stereo audio I2S/TDM streams or multiple ADC channels to be aggregated on a single device. The -6 speed grade delivers sufficient setup/hold margin for 200 MHz operation of multiply-accumulate chains without pipelining.

Design Notes
Estimated: EP2C35F484C6 quiescent core current at 1.2 V VCCINT is approximately 250 mA for an empty design and scales linearly with toggle rate and logic utilization. At 80% utilization switching at 100 MHz, expect roughly 600-800 mA on VCCINT and 50-100 mA per active I/O bank. Use a low-noise LDO (e.g. LT3080) or a high-efficiency buck regulator followed by an LDO post-regulator to deliver the 1.2 V rail; place 100 uF bulk + 0.1 uF ceramic decoupling within 100 mils of every VCCINT ball. VCCA (2.5 V PLL analog) must be filtered separately from VCCINT to minimize jitter; a ferrite bead + 10 uF + 0.1 uF pi-filter is recommended per Intel's Cyclone II hardware reference design.
The 484-ball FineLine BGA uses a 1.0 mm ball pitch and requires a 4- or 6-layer PCB with microvia (laser-drilled) stack-up for breakout routing. Per the Cyclone II board design guidelines, all VCCINT and GND balls must be connected to internal power planes using full ball-grid-array via-in-pad construction if the board is to meet thermal-via and inductance targets. Use a minimum of 8 ground balls stitched around each PLL region; do not route LVDS signals across split power planes. The exposed die-attach paddle is electrically connected to GND and should be soldered to a central thermal pad with 25+ thermal vias for heat dissipation.
Do not leave MSEL[3:0] floating - strap them to select the configuration mode (00=AS, 01=PS, 10=fast AS, 11=JTAG-only). The nCONFIG pin must be held high through a 10 kohm pull-up to VCCIO of the configuration bank. CONF_DONE must be pulled high externally because it is open-drain. The DCLK line in passive-serial mode must be a clean clock with < 200 ps jitter; running it across noisy switching signals will cause configuration failures. After configuration, dual-purpose configuration pins (e.g., nCEO, nWS, nRS, CS, RDYnBSY, DATA[7:0]) can be re-used as user I/O but only after full user-mode entry - do not toggle them during initialization.
LVDS inputs on Cyclone II require a 100-ohm differential termination across the receiver pair - place the resistor as close to the FPGA balls as possible, ideally within 200 mils. For SSTL and HSTL Class II outputs, reference-voltage (VREF) pins must be bypassed with 0.1 uF + 10 uF capacitance to GND to prevent DC-bias shift during simultaneous switching. Per the Cyclone II device handbook, the maximum supported LVDS data rate is 805 Mbps per channel in commercial grade and 640 Mbps in industrial grade; signal-integrity simulation with the IBIS model is recommended for any channel running above 400 Mbps.
